How Brokers Help Navigate Valuation and Negotiations
One of the biggest risks in any sale is “deal fatigue,” where the process drags on so long that one party loses interest. Brokers manage the timeline aggressively, keeping attorneys and accountants on track to meet critical milestones.They also protect against the risk of financial “recasting” errors. By identifying legitimate add-backs, such as one-time personal expenses or non-recurring legal fees, they ensure the seller receives credit for the true earning power of the business.
What to Look for in an Irvine Business Broker
When evaluating a broker, look for a track record of success in your specific revenue bracket. A broker who typically sells small retail shops may not have the resources or network to handle a multi-million dollar industrial firm sale correctly.Ask about their buyer qualification process and how they specifically protect your privacy. You want a partner who is proactive but discreet, ensuring the news of the sale doesn’t disrupt your daily operations or staff morale.
- Sector Expertise: Ensure they understand the specific multiples and trends of your industry.
- Closing Rate: Look for brokers with a high percentage of successfully closed deals, not just a high number of listings.
- Communication Style: Choose someone who provides regular, transparent updates rather than leaving you in the dark.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Are business brokers in Irvine experienced with mid-sized companies?
A: Yes, the Irvine market is heavily geared toward “Lower Middle Market” companies with values between $2 million and $20 million. Most top-tier brokers in this area are accustomed to working with professional management teams and complex financial structures.
Q: How confidential is the selling process in Irvine?
A: Confidentiality is treated as a top priority by reputable brokers. They use blind profiles that hide your company’s name and location until a buyer has been financially vetted and signed a legally binding non-disclosure agreement (NDA).
Q: Can brokers assist with buyer financing options?
A: Most Irvine brokers have established relationships with local and national lenders who specialize in SBA 7(a) and conventional business loans. They help buyers package their loan applications to increase the likelihood of approval, which ultimately helps the seller get paid faster.
